WebNov 1, 2011 · RAID 1 (Mirroring): A RAID 1 setup protects data from drive failure by simultaneously writing the same data to two hard drives. Since each drive is an exact duplicate of the other, you can... WebApr 14, 2024 · RAID 1 – Mirroring. RAID 1 is the simplest form of RAID that provides redundancy. It involves mirroring two hard drives so that data is written to both drives at the same time. If one disk drive fails, the other one can be used to reconstruct the data. WebThe storage capacity of the level 1 array is equal to the capacity of the smallest mirrored hard disk in a hardware RAID or the smallest mirrored partition in a software RAID. Level 1 redundancy is the highest possible among all RAID types, with the array being able to operate with only a single disk present. Level 4 WebSep 7, 2011 · RAID.
